.transfer(dor_item, agreement_id = nil) ⇒ void

This method returns an undefined value.

Returns Create the Moab/bag manifests for new version, export data to BagIt bag, kick off the SDR preservation workflow.

Parameters:

  • dor_item (Dor::Item)

    The representation of the digital object

  • agreement_id (String) (defaults to: nil)

    depreciated, included for backward compatability with common-accessoning

# File 'lib/dor/services/sdr_ingest_service.rb', line 11

def self.transfer(dor_item, agreement_id = nil)
  druid = dor_item.pid
  workspace = DruidTools::Druid.new(druid, Dor::Config.sdr.local_workspace_root)
  signature_catalog = get_signature_catalog(druid)
  new_version_id = signature_catalog.version_id + 1
   = extract_datastreams(dor_item, workspace)
  (, new_version_id)
  version_inventory = get_version_inventory(, druid, new_version_id)
  version_addtions = signature_catalog.version_additions(version_inventory)
  content_addtions = version_addtions.group('content')
  if content_addtions.nil? || content_addtions.files.empty?
    content_dir = nil
  else
    new_file_list = content_addtions.path_list
    content_dir = workspace.find_filelist_parent('content', new_file_list)
  end
  content_group = version_inventory.group('content')
  unless content_group.nil? || content_group.files.empty?
    signature_catalog.normalize_group_signatures(content_group, content_dir)
  end
  # export the bag (in tar format)
  bag_dir = Pathname(Dor::Config.sdr.local_export_home).join(druid.sub('druid:', ''))
  bagger = Moab::Bagger.new(version_inventory, signature_catalog, bag_dir)
  bagger.reset_bag
  bagger.create_bag_inventory(:depositor)
  bagger.deposit_group('content', content_dir)
  bagger.deposit_group('metadata', )
  bagger.create_tagfiles
  verify_bag_structure(bag_dir)
  # start SDR preservation workflow (but do not create the workflows datastream)
  dor_item.create_workflow('preservationIngestWF', false)
rescue Exception => e
  raise Dor::Exception, "Error exporting new object version to bag: #{e.message}"
end

.verify_bag_structure(bag_dir) ⇒ Boolean

Returns true if all required files exist, raises exception if not.

Parameters:

  • bag_dir (Pathname)

    the location of the bag to be verified

Returns:

  • (Boolean)

    true if all required files exist, raises exception if not

# File 'lib/dor/services/sdr_ingest_service.rb', line 151

def self.verify_bag_structure(bag_dir)
  verify_pathname(bag_dir)
  verify_pathname(bag_dir.join('data'))
  verify_pathname(bag_dir.join('bagit.txt'))
  verify_pathname(bag_dir.join('bag-info.txt'))
  verify_pathname(bag_dir.join('manifest-sha256.txt'))
  verify_pathname(bag_dir.join('tagmanifest-sha256.txt'))
  verify_pathname(bag_dir.join('versionAdditions.xml'))
  verify_pathname(bag_dir.join('versionInventory.xml'))
  verify_pathname(bag_dir.join('data', 'metadata', 'versionMetadata.xml'))
  true
end
